Please note: We are recruiting for two (2) Exploration Geologists. Reporting to the Senior Geologist and ultimately reporting to the Exploration Manager, US, this position is site-based at the Springer Mine & Mill located near Winnemucca, Nevada, USA. The Exploration Geologist is a technical role responsible for the implementation and management of effective processes related to Blue Moon Metals near-mine, district, and regional exploration activities in Nevada, USA. The position will routinely travel to Blue Moon Metals tenements to complete field work, prospect assessments, supervise contractors and liaise with a variety of stakeholders involved in, supporting, and impacted by exploration programs. The position is essential in leading, guiding, and developing Exploration and Junior Geologist staff in day-to-day exploration, as well as project tasks.
